Output e90a7a391a93a597065cedd085c9b65f94a567f8b52561cb33ab4e3c623bb679:0

value
141438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c58b7bad76df7d7d01f6e1148b34bfa33cb4c4b OP_EQUAL
address
32pJK4PT5KNRxAAUEg2dWr54iWsv9797ej
transaction
e90a7a391a93a597065cedd085c9b65f94a567f8b52561cb33ab4e3c623bb679